1. The Swedish Pharmaceutical Landscape: Where to Buy
Unlike some countries where pharmaceuticals line the aisles of every corner store and grocery store, Sweden keeps stricter controls on the sale of medications. However, reforms recently have actually made accessing common OTC pain relievers a lot easier.
Apotek (Pharmacies)
The traditional and most comprehensive place to purchase pain reducers is at a certified drug store, known in Swedish as an apotek.
Non-Pharmacy Retailers (Handel)
For mild pain reducers like paracetamol, customers do not always need to visit a traditional drug store. Certain non-prescription medications are sold in supermarket (matbutiker), gas stations, and corner store (like Pressbyrån).

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Can I buy ibuprofen or paracetamol in Swedish grocery stores?
Yes. Mild painkillers including paracetamol or ibuprofen are offered in many supermarket, filling station, and benefit stores. However, you should be 18 or older to purchase them.
Do I require a prescription for strong painkillers?
Yes. Any pain reducer stronger than standard OTC doses of paracetamol, ibuprofen, or aspirin requires a prescription from a licensed healthcare supplier in Sweden.
Can I use a foreign prescription in Sweden?
If you are visiting from an EU/EEA nation, prescriptions released in your house country can frequently be utilized in Swedish drug stores, supplied they meet particular EU requirements. Non-EU prescriptions are usually not accepted, and you will require to seek advice from a regional Swedish medical professional.
Are medications more expensive in Sweden?
Prices for prescription drugs are greatly regulated by the state through the high-cost security plan (högkostnadsskydd). OTC medications are set by specific sellers, suggesting rates can vary somewhat in between standard pharmacies and online stores.
What should I do in a medical emergency situation?
If you are experiencing extreme, abrupt, or incapacitating pain, do not count on over-the-counter medication. Call the Swedish medical guidance line at 1177 for expert healthcare guidance, or dial 112 in the occasion of a life-threatening emergency situation.
